    As a huge fan of the original South Congress location, I had to check out the new spot on Burnet Road, and it completely delivers. They've brought that same stunning, Parisian-inspired decor and top-tier service, but this time with a super convenient drive-through. While the indoor seating is on the smaller side, the ample outdoor patio is perfect for hanging out. The real star of my visit, though, was the limited-edition iced PSG espresso latte; it is absolutely amazing. For anyone wondering, PSG stands for Paris Saint-Germain, a nod to the legendary French football club, and the drink definitely lives up to the name. It's also available in a matcha topping version too. Note: they've got several other locations like Dallas, San Antonio (love that one too), Houston, and more.

    First time at this Austin hot spot on Sunday morning. Ordered a (hot) latte and an almond croissant. $14+ with a $1.00 tip which I added to my counter order. First, the good. The venue is bright, clean, and although simply decorated, had a welcoming feel good vibe - must be all the pastel-like yellow. The women that took my order was friendly and efficient. The east to read electronic menu had great variety in terms of food, coffee, and other beverages. Packing was simple (and yellow, of course) but nicely done. And, the latte was tasty (good, nothing wow, however). The croissant was fresh, nicely flaky, and had a flavorful almond paste in the middle. Then, the not so good. The large latte seemed smallish and the croissant was quite small (perhaps tiny for a croissant). Alas, the price was high for what was provided to me foodwise and drinkwise. Will I go back. Yes. Why? Pleasant atmosphere and there were things on the menu I would like to try. Would I count on this place to fill me up at a reasonable price? ... to be continued. And the terrible? Parking. Pretty much non-existent unless I missed the sign for additional parking. Maybe 6-8 spaces? If there is a valet he/she wasn't around on my arrival. And, valet for picking up coffee and a pastry.     Visited La La Land for the first time during soft opening. There was a line out the door but that's to be expected since drinks were 50% off. For that price, it was worth waiting. I ordered their matcha squared latte which has double shots of matcha. Definitely recommend for Matcha lovers. Matcha tasted good and the drink creamy. I also tried their Truffle Burrata Toast and their Strawberry Toast. The Burrata Toast was a savory avocado toast with a small kick from the chilis. It was my first time trying with chili oil and thought the combo was good. I would've preferred more herbs like cilantro (instead of using it as a garnish) to help add some bright flavors to the toast. It's still a nice light snack. The strawberry toast was refreshing and lightly sweet with the honey. The store itself is very cute. Definitely an Instagrammable spot with the yellow truck outside the yellow store. The staff were really friendly and energetic. Appreciate them helping to move the line as quick as they could.
